Taking Preventive Health Measures
Preventive health measures are essential for preserving overall well-being and reducing the risk of future health problems. By prioritizing these practices, individuals can proactively manage their health and improve their quality of life.
Consistent physical activity is a cornerstone of preventive healthcare.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ise most days of the week. A bal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and whole grains provides essential nutrients and fuels your body.
Minimize your intake of processed foods, sugary drinks, and unhealthy fats.
Staying hydrated by drinking plenty of water is crucial for optimal bodily functions.
Regular health checkups allow healthcare professionals to screen for potential health issues early on, when treatment is most impactful. Don't neglect the importance of mental well-being.
Practice stress management techniques, such as deep breathing, to promote emotional well-being.
Develop strong social connections and support systems, which can contribute to your overall health and fulfillment.

Grasping Your Insurance Coverage
Navigating the world of insurance can be tricky, especially when it comes to understanding your individual coverage. A comprehensive knowledge of your policy is crucial for ensuring you receive the required benefits when you need them most.
First and foremost, carefully review your policy documents. Pay attention to the language used, as it can be quite specialized. Don't hesitate to contact your insurance company if you have any concerns about specific terms or conditions.
It's also beneficial to create a overview of your coverage details, including the types of benefits you have, the ceilings for each coverage type, and any exceptions. This will serve as a helpful reference whenever you need to check your coverage.
By taking the time to grasp your insurance coverage, you can prevent potential problems down the road and ensure you are adequately protected.
Mental Health: A Vital Component of Overall Well-being
Achieving a state of complete well-being is a holistic pursuit that encompasses not only physical health but also mental and emotional wellness. Understanding the profound impact of mental health on our overall quality of life is essential. When our minds are healthy, we are better equipped to navigate daily challenges, build lasting relationships, and pursue our goals with enthusiasm. Conversely, neglecting mental health can lead to a cascade of negative consequences that hinder our ability to function effectively in all areas of life.
Prioritizing mental well-being involves engaging in behaviors that nurture the mind. This can include regular exercise, a balanced diet, adequate sleep, stress management techniques, and seeking professional help when needed. By strengthening healthy coping mechanisms and seeking support when facing difficulties, we can pave the way for a more balanced life.
